    Taking calls 8 hours a day/ 5 days a week is no joke. Making English as your main language for the week is again not something you would want to do for the rest of your life. Call center people are paid way above the minimum wage because it takes more than guts, brains and exposure to cellular damage to work on this crazy environment. Congratulations to those who survived. Good luck to those who want to try it.
